VMware安装DOS遇难题,解决方案揭秘

vmware安装dos出现问题

时间:2025-02-22 06:09


VMware安装DOS过程中遇到的问题及解决方案深度剖析 在虚拟化技术日新月异的今天,VMware作为一款强大的虚拟化软件,被广泛应用于服务器整合、开发测试环境搭建、教学演示等多个领域

    然而,在安装VMware并尝试在其上运行DOS系统时,用户可能会遇到一系列复杂且令人困惑的问题

    这些问题不仅阻碍了虚拟化环境的顺利搭建,还可能影响到后续的工作效率和项目进度

    本文将深入探讨VMware安装DOS过程中可能遇到的问题,并提供一系列有针对性的解决方案,旨在帮助用户克服这些技术障碍,确保虚拟化环境的稳定运行

     一、VMware安装DOS的基础准备与常见误区 在安装VMware及DOS系统之前,用户需要做好充分的准备工作,包括但不限于:下载并安装最新版本的VMware软件、准备DOS操作系统镜像文件、配置虚拟机的基本硬件参数等

    然而,在这一系列准备工作中,用户往往容易陷入一些常见误区,导致后续安装过程出现问题

     误区一:忽视虚拟机硬件兼容性设置 VMware虚拟机硬件兼容性设置对于DOS系统的安装至关重要

    如果忽略了这一点,可能会导致DOS系统无法识别虚拟机提供的硬件设备,进而引发启动失败或运行不稳定的问题

    因此,在安装DOS之前,务必根据DOS系统的具体需求,仔细检查并调整虚拟机的CPU类型、内存大小、硬盘控制器类型等硬件设置

     误区二:直接使用现代ISO镜像文件 DOS作为一个历史悠久的操作系统,其兼容性与现代操作系统存在显著差异

    直接使用为现代操作系统设计的ISO镜像文件来安装DOS,很可能因为文件格式、启动方式或驱动程序的不兼容而导致安装失败

    因此,用户应寻找专门为DOS系统制作的启动镜像文件,并确保其适用于VMware虚拟机环境

     二、VMware安装DOS过程中遇到的具体问题 问题一:虚拟机无法从DOS镜像文件启动 这是安装过程中最为常见的问题之一

    虚拟机在尝试从DOS镜像文件启动时,可能会显示黑屏、错误信息或无限循环的启动画面

    造成这一问题的原因可能包括镜像文件损坏、启动项配置错误或虚拟机BIOS设置不当等

     解决方案: 1.验证镜像文件完整性:使用MD5或SHA-1校验和工具验证DOS镜像文件的完整性,确保下载的文件未被篡改或损坏

     2.检查虚拟机BIOS设置:进入虚拟机BIOS设置界面,确保启动顺序正确设置为从光驱(或ISO镜像文件)启动

    同时,检查是否启用了任何可能干扰启动过程的BIOS特性,如UEFI启动模式

     3.尝试不同版本的DOS镜像:如果当前镜像文件无法成功启动,可以尝试使用其他版本的DOS镜像文件,以排除特定版本兼容性问题

     问题二:DOS系统安装过程中识别不到硬盘 在DOS安装过程中,虚拟机无法识别到配置的虚拟硬盘是一个令人头疼的问题

    这通常与硬盘控制器类型设置不当、SCSI控制器驱动缺失或虚拟硬盘文件格式不兼容有关

     解决方案: 1.更改硬盘控制器类型:在虚拟机设置中,将硬盘控制器类型从默认的SCSI或SATA更改为IDE,因为DOS系统对IDE控制器的支持更为广泛

     2.加载必要的驱动程序:如果必须使用SCSI或SATA控制器,则需要在DOS安装过程中手动加载相应的驱动程序

    这通常需要从虚拟机制造商或硬盘控制器制造商的官方网站下载

     3.转换虚拟硬盘文件格式:尝试将虚拟硬盘文件格式从VMDK转换为更为通用的IMG或VHD格式,以检查是否存在文件格式兼容性问题

     问题三:DOS系统安装完成后运行不稳定 即便成功安装了DOS系统,用户在后续使用过程中也可能会遇到系统崩溃、应用程序无响应或硬件资源占用异常高等问题

    这些问题往往与DOS系统对现代硬件的支持不足、虚拟机配置不当或缺少必要的补丁和更新有关

     解决方案: 1.优化虚拟机配置:根据DOS系统的实际运行需求,调整虚拟机的CPU核心数、内存大小和网络设置,以确保系统资源得到合理分配

     2.应用系统补丁和更新:尽管DOS系统已经过时,但仍有部分社区和开发者为其提供了安全补丁和性能优化更新

    定期检查和应用这些更新,有助于提升系统的稳定性和安全性

     3.考虑使用DOS兼容层或模拟器:对于需要在DOS环境下运行特定应用程序的用户,可以考虑使用如DOSBox这样的DOS兼容层或模拟器,而不是直接在VMware中安装DOS

    这些工具提供了更好的硬件模拟和兼容性支持,有助于减少运行不稳定的问题

     三、总结与展望 VMware安装DOS系统虽然面临诸多挑战,但通过细致的准备工作、准确的硬件配置、合适的镜像文件选择以及针对性的问题解决策略,用户完全有能力克服这些障碍,成功搭建起一个稳定可靠的DOS虚拟化环境

    随着虚拟化技术的不断进步和社区支持的不断增强,未来VMware对DOS等老旧操作系统的兼容性和支持度有望进一步提升,为用户带来更加便捷和高效的虚拟化体验

     总之,面对VMware安装DOS过程中遇到的问题,用户应保持耐心和细心,充分利用现有资源和社区智慧,不断探索和实践,最终实现虚拟化环境的顺利搭建和高效运行